Закрытая тема
22.01.2014, 10:46
Аватар для IYG
IYG IYG вне форума Местный знаток
Регистрация: 22.03.2009 / Сообщений: 636
Поблагодарили 569 раз(а) / Репутация: 569
___________________________
ДЛЯ чего эти 3 пункты
use_per_of_depo = true;
per_of_depo = 2.3;
use_oposite_exit = false;

extern int MA_TF = 5; это Н1
extern int MA1_period = 7;-
extern int MA2_period = 6;
и на какой тайм фрем ставить?
1. Использовать/не использовать расчет лота от депо в % (кажись)
2. Процент пункта 1.
З. Закрытие при обратном сигнале (кажись)
4. Таймфрейм с которого берется сигнал на вход (5-5мин)
5-6. Период машек( соответственно 1й и 2й).
7. ставить на тот на котором прибыль больше а просадка меньше

Последний раз редактировалось IYG; 22.01.2014 в 10:49.
22.01.2014, 10:52
Аватар для 3000000
3000000 3000000 вне форума Новичок форума
Регистрация: 19.08.2011 / Сообщений: 37
Поблагодарили 4 раз(а) / Репутация: 5
5-6. Период машек( соответственно 1й и 2й).
7. ставить на тот на котором прибыль больше а просадка меньше [/QUOTE]
_________________________________________
оптили какие машки лучше (настройки)
22.01.2014, 11:05
Аватар для IYG
IYG IYG вне форума Местный знаток
Регистрация: 22.03.2009 / Сообщений: 636
Поблагодарили 569 раз(а) / Репутация: 569
5-6. Период машек( соответственно 1й и 2й).
7. ставить на тот на котором прибыль больше а просадка меньше
_________________________________________
оптили какие машки лучше (настройки)[/QUOTE]

Нет не копался с ним. Знаю что пересижыватель.
22.01.2014, 11:27
Аватар для eevviill
eevviill eevviill вне форума Заблокирован
За второе место в конкурсе 

Регистрация: 30.07.2009 / Сообщений: 5,474
Поблагодарили 9,035 раз(а) / Репутация: 9035
а за сщет чего он так хорошо тестируется ??
В тестере не учитывается время исполнения ордера. Он там мгновенно открывается.
22.01.2014, 12:18
Аватар для Kind Way
Kind Way Kind Way вне форума Активный участник
Регистрация: 25.02.2010 / Сообщений: 50
Поблагодарили 5 раз(а) / Репутация: 8
В тестере не учитывается время исполнения ордера. Он там мгновенно открывается.
А все же может попробуем S/L подкрутить, глядишь чего и выйдет.
22.01.2014, 12:18
Аватар для igornt9
igornt9 igornt9 вне форума Интересующийся
Регистрация: 29.11.2013 / Сообщений: 15
Поблагодарили 1 раз в 1 сообщении / Репутация: 2
Добрый день, помогите пожалуйста написать функцию, чтобы закрывала все оставшиеся отложенные ордера в конце месяца. Если день закрытия всех ордеров попадает на сб или вс, чтобы он их тогда закрыл в понедельник
Заранее спасибо
22.01.2014, 12:41
Аватар для 3000000
3000000 3000000 вне форума Новичок форума
Регистрация: 19.08.2011 / Сообщений: 37
Поблагодарили 4 раз(а) / Репутация: 5
А все же может попробуем S/L подкрутить, глядишь чего и выйдет.

Скрытый текст

[свернуть]


Скрытый текст

[свернуть]


тестил на альпари не идет вопще малая прибыль , а где ты взял отчеты теста

Последний раз редактировалось NSerega; 22.01.2014 в 15:05.
22.01.2014, 12:55
Аватар для Sergey55555555
Sergey55555555 Sergey55555555 на форуме Почётный гражданин
Регистрация: 26.07.2013 / Сообщений: 365
Поблагодарили 341 раз(а) / Репутация: 336
[QUOTE=eevviill;779140]
Сообщение от: Sergey55555555
вместо
PHP код:
if(Bid>=(high+Highmargin*Point)&& use_close_all)
    {
    
close_all(true); 
PHP код:
if(Bid>=(high+Highmargin*Point))
    {
 if(
use_close_all)
    
close_all(true); 
ну и ниже аналогично
Всё работает хорошо, уже проверил на форварде (скрин).
Спасибо.

Последний раз редактировалось Sergey55555555; 23.04.2014 в 11:17.
22.01.2014, 13:10
Аватар для Kind Way
Kind Way Kind Way вне форума Активный участник
Регистрация: 25.02.2010 / Сообщений: 50
Поблагодарили 5 раз(а) / Репутация: 8

Скрытый текст

[свернуть]


Скрытый текст

[свернуть]


тестил на альпари не идет вопще малая прибыль , а где ты взял отчеты теста
Тестил у себя на терминале, на трех, результат один. валюта евро фунт 1 час

Последний раз редактировалось Kind Way; 23.01.2014 в 08:28.
22.01.2014, 13:15
Аватар для gek
gek gek на форуме Местный знаток
Регистрация: 26.08.2008 / Сообщений: 3,488
Поблагодарили 883 раз(а) / Репутация: 886
Помогите!
Хотелось бы уменьшить тейк профит,но не знаю как.
Если не возможно,вставьте пожалуйста в советник регулируемый тейк.
Спасибо.
22.01.2014, 14:55
Аватар для mkhv
mkhv mkhv вне форума Интересующийся
Регистрация: 06.04.2010 / Сообщений: 2
Поблагодарили 0 раз(а) / Репутация: 1

По умолчанию советник e-Trailing2

Всем привет. Кто сможет в советнике e-Trailing2 прописать функцию "Уровень стоп-профита держится "в уме"" т.е. чтобы в терминале не видно было реального тейк-профита.
Хотя такая функция уже есть в e-VTrailingByProfit. Но меня устаивает по всем параметрам и мне соответственно удобнее работать с e-Trailing2 и хотелось бы видеть данную функцию в e-Trailing2.
22.01.2014, 15:41
Аватар для eevviill
eevviill eevviill вне форума Заблокирован
За второе место в конкурсе 

Регистрация: 30.07.2009 / Сообщений: 5,474
Поблагодарили 9,035 раз(а) / Репутация: 9035
Помогите!
Хотелось бы уменьшить тейк профит,но не знаю как.
Если не возможно,вставьте пожалуйста в советник регулируемый тейк.
Спасибо.
Ну вообщето он по уровням стопы ставит.
здесь
PHP код:
err OrderSend(Symbol(),OP_SELL,LotsOptimized(),Bid,3,StopSell,ProfitSell,"",MAGICMA,0,Red); 
меняй
ProfitSell на Bid-Take*Point

здесь
PHP код:
err=OrderSend(Symbol(),OP_BUY,LotsOptimized(),Ask,3,StopBuy,ProfitBuy,"",MAGICMA,0,Blue); 
ProfitBuy на Ask+Take*Point

И с самого начала пиши
PHP код:
extern int Take 23
gek 
22.01.2014, 15:49
Аватар для greatiger
greatiger greatiger вне форума Активный участник
Регистрация: 06.02.2010 / Сообщений: 490
Поблагодарили 67 раз(а) / Репутация: 68
Alexshell, появишься помоги со вчерашней совой если что чем можешь)
22.01.2014, 15:56
Аватар для Kind Way
Kind Way Kind Way вне форума Активный участник
Регистрация: 25.02.2010 / Сообщений: 50
Поблагодарили 5 раз(а) / Репутация: 8
Ребят помогите все же в советнике стоп лосс сделать по больше чтоб не выбивало, у меня на счет этого руки кривые. Заранее благодарен.

Последний раз редактировалось Kind Way; 23.01.2014 в 08:28.
22.01.2014, 16:38
Аватар для alexshell
alexshell alexshell на форуме Элитный участник
Регистрация: 29.10.2010 / Сообщений: 696
Поблагодарили 1,699 раз(а) / Репутация: 1701
Alexshell, появишься помоги со вчерашней совой если что чем можешь)
только один ордер
22.01.2014, 16:40
Аватар для gek
gek gek на форуме Местный знаток
Регистрация: 26.08.2008 / Сообщений: 3,488
Поблагодарили 883 раз(а) / Репутация: 886
Ну вообщето он по уровням стопы ставит.
здесь
PHP код:
err OrderSend(Symbol(),OP_SELL,LotsOptimized(),Bid,3,StopSell,ProfitSell,"",MAGICMA,0,Red); 
меняй
ProfitSell на Bid-Take*Point

здесь
PHP код:
err=OrderSend(Symbol(),OP_BUY,LotsOptimized(),Ask,3,StopBuy,ProfitBuy,"",MAGICMA,0,Blue); 
ProfitBuy на Ask+Take*Point

И с самого начала пиши
PHP код:
extern int Take 23
Я хотел бы просто профит поменять с 50 на 20.Как?
22.01.2014, 17:50
Аватар для Sergey55555555
Sergey55555555 Sergey55555555 на форуме Почётный гражданин
Регистрация: 26.07.2013 / Сообщений: 365
Поблагодарили 341 раз(а) / Репутация: 336
Подскажите, пожалуйста, нужно добавить паузу в минутах после лося.
Сделал следующее:
PHP код:
extern int LossDealDelay=45// Minutes to wait after a losing trade 
Вот это поставил перед открытием ордера
PHP код:
if(last_order>0)
      if(
OrderSelect(last_orderSELECT_BY_TICKET) && OrderProfit()<0)
         if(
TimeCurrent() - OrderCloseTime()<LossDealDelay*60)
            return(
false); 
А где мне взять
PHP код:
last_order 
и как и куда его поставить?

Последний раз редактировалось Sergey55555555; 25.01.2014 в 06:56.
22.01.2014, 18:05
Аватар для greatiger
greatiger greatiger вне форума Активный участник
Регистрация: 06.02.2010 / Сообщений: 490
Поблагодарили 67 раз(а) / Репутация: 68
только один ордер
Во...пасиба
22.01.2014, 18:54
Аватар для eevviill
eevviill eevviill вне форума Заблокирован
За второе место в конкурсе 

Регистрация: 30.07.2009 / Сообщений: 5,474
Поблагодарили 9,035 раз(а) / Репутация: 9035
Сообщение от: Sergey55555555
Подскажите, пожалуйста, нужно добавить паузу в минутах после лося.
Сделал следующее:
PHP код:
extern int LossDealDelay=45// Minutes to wait after a losing trade 
Вот это поставил перед открытием ордера
PHP код:
if(last_order>0)
      if(
OrderSelect(last_orderSELECT_BY_TICKET) && OrderProfit()<0)
         if(
TimeCurrent() - OrderCloseTime()<LossDealDelay*60)
            return(
false); 
А где мне взять
PHP код:
last_order 
и как и куда его поставить?
Попробуй перед
PHP код:
if(last_order>0
вставить last_order=OrdersTotal()-1;
22.01.2014, 19:07
Аватар для Sergey55555555
Sergey55555555 Sergey55555555 на форуме Почётный гражданин
Регистрация: 26.07.2013 / Сообщений: 365
Поблагодарили 341 раз(а) / Репутация: 336
Попробуй перед
PHP код:
if(last_order>0
вставить last_order=OrdersTotal()-1;
Просит определить переменную

'last_order' - variable not defined
Закрытая тема

Метки
mql программирование, дописать индикатор, дописать эксперт, доработать советник, форекс программирование


Опции темы

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.
Trackbacks are Выкл.
Pingbacks are Выкл.
Refbacks are Выкл.


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Помощь профессионального программиста в написании МТС индикаторов советников. cmillion Поиск программиста, поиск заказов 96 05.09.2017 08:20
Написание экспертов, индикаторов. Улсуги VPS для ваших советников. RL.Maxim Temp, корзина, реклама 5 31.10.2009 21:55
Написание советников, индикаторов, скриптов для MT4 по Вашему ТЗ Impish Поиск программиста, поиск заказов 0 04.04.2009 21:30


Текущее время: 14:27. Часовой пояс GMT.


Перевод: zCarot
Copyright ©2000 - 2017, Jelsoft Enterprises Ltd.
SEO by vBSEO